Increasing production of more and more processed food, rapid urbanization, and changing lifestyles are transforming dietary patterns. Highly processed foods are increasing in availability and becoming more affordable. People around the world are consuming more energy-dense foods that are high in saturated fats, trans fats, sugars, and salt.
According to the World Health Organization (WHO), increased consumption of sugar and salt is a public health concern. In 2016, the Ministry of Health (MOH) Singapore declared war on diabetes to rally a whole-of-nation effort to reduce the diabetes burden in the population. In 2022, MOH introduced measures to curb salt consumption in the population.
Examine the conceptualization of the war on diabetes and measures to tackle the sodium problem as a non-traditional security threat in Singapore.
